Scenario: International Manufacturing Trading
International Manufacturing Trading (IMT) is a medium-sized, U.S. company rapidly expanding in the Asian and Far East markets. The company has decided to open a manufacturing plant in Taiwan and Malaysia. IMT will send top key managers from the U.S. office and will hire the lower level managers and employees from the local markets. IMT managers realize that there will be some cultural differences but are unsure of what and how much.
IMT managers should know that employees from cultures with a high power distance are more likely to:
A) use their power to obtain undue favors.
B) encourage participative decision making.
C) use laissez-faire leadership in decision making.
D) give their power to others as a sign of friendship.
E) readily accept the high status of other people in the organization.
